Summary Serves as a patient advocate, liaison, and adviser/educator to assist patients with navigating the continuum of care.

Responsibilities

Serves as a liaison between patient and clinical staff, administration, physicians, and community/external resources to coordinate and maximize resources and identify and resolve barriers to the plan of care.

Provides emotional support, counseling, clinical education and expert guidance to patients and families to promote understanding and meaningful participation in the healthcare process and personal decision‑making.

Assists patients and families with resolving financial, psychosocial, functional, and administrative issues by advising options and referring to appropriate resources; intervenes as appropriate to advocate for patient and family.

Continuously reviews and evaluates patient progress as outlined within the plan of care; communicates plan of care to patient and family and solicits concerns, questions, and issues for resolution.

May collect and assess data to identify quality trends or actual sources of risks to patients and employees; collaborates with multidisciplinary team and committees with respect to quality outcomes.
